Rodney Atkins had delivered a
world-class release with Honesty back in 2003, but even
then he was searching for something that would bring his
music home to his heart and his memory and his love for
the people and the values that guide his life.
That’s what makes his new project different. The voice
is still there, deep and strong, a little rough to the
touch, like a fence in a field, but also tender and
simmering with quiet feeling. It’s a voice that’s lived
a bit since we last heard it. That difference can be
heard on the new album’s first single, “If You’re Going
Through Hell (Before The Devil Even Knows)”.
<click here for more information>Luke Bryan grew up in the very small
town of Leesburg, Ga. By 15, his father would take
him down to a nearby club, Skinner's, where he shared
guitar licks and lead vocals with other local country
singers. Now in 2006 Capitol Records will release
his debut album.
